The key development in late-19th century South African history was the mineral revolution, which, beginning in the 1870s, laid the basis for the industrialization of the country and did much to create the conditions for the way the country was ruled for most of the 20th century, with a small white minority oppressing a large black majority ....

The fact that the mineral discoveries coincided with a new era of imperialism and the scramble for Africa, brought imperial power and influence to bear in southern Africa as never before. Independent African chiefdoms were systematically subjugated and incorporated by their white-ruled neighbours. In 1897, Zululand was incorporated into Natal.

Labour and Mining Revolution 1886-1940s | South African History Online

Labour and Mining Revolution 1886-1940s. The discovery of a diamond on a farm in the British controlled Cape Colony in 1867 and of gold in the Afrikaner "Boer" controlled Transvaal Republic transformed the agricultural-based economy into a segregated White-controlled capitalist industrial society and over the next two decades into the ...
